Profile Summary
Zyden Gentec Limited is an India-based pharmaceutical company, focused on the development, manufacturing, and marketing of Active Pharmaceutical Ingredients (API) (bulk drugs). The Company is into the following activities: applied research, API and impurities, drug discovery, specialized chemical synthesis, organic synthesis, intellectual property creation, and formulations. The Company is dealing in the following products: Active Pharma Ingredients, Intermediates, and Raw Materials. The Company's factory is located in Kota, Rajasthan.

The PE ratio (or price-to-earnings ratio) is the one of the most popular valuation measures used by stock market investors. It is calculated by dividing a company's price per share by its earnings per share.
The PE ratio can be seen as being expressed in years, in the sense that it shows the number of years of earnings which would be required to pay back the purchase price, ignoring inflation. So in general terms, the higher the PE, the more expensive the stock is.
